Understanding Super Glue and Your Skin
Super glue, which is also called cyanoacrylate adhesive, works with great speed. It forms a strong bond when it touches even small amounts of moisture. Your skin always has some moisture on it. This is why it attaches so fast and so completely, you know? It's quite something how it works. But it's also a bit of a problem when it's on your skin, isn't it? The glue makes a clear layer that pulls your skin together. This can make it feel tight. Sometimes it's a little uncomfortable. Basically, it's made to stick. And it does that job very well, perhaps too well sometimes.
